Cependant, son application au traitement des eaux us\u00e9es est souvent limit\u00e9e par sa faible surface sp\u00e9cifique, sa faible r\u00e9activit\u00e9 et ses propri\u00e9t\u00e9s physico-chimiques restreintes.<\/p>\n\n\n\n<p>Ces derni\u00e8res ann\u00e9es, l&#039;int\u00e9gration pouss\u00e9e des technologies de broyage ultrafin et de modification de surface a permis \u00e0 la poudre de carbonate de calcium ultrafin modifi\u00e9e d&#039;afficher des performances sup\u00e9rieures en mati\u00e8re d&#039;\u00e9limination des m\u00e9taux lourds, de neutralisation des acides et de traitement des eaux us\u00e9es contenant des colorants. Cet article explore comment am\u00e9liorer fondamentalement l&#039;efficacit\u00e9 du traitement des eaux us\u00e9es gr\u00e2ce au contr\u00f4le de la taille des particules, \u00e0 la modification physico-chimique et \u00e0 l&#039;int\u00e9gration des proc\u00e9d\u00e9s.<\/p>\n\n\n\n<h2 class=\"wp-block-heading\"><a href=\"https:\/\/calcium-carbonate.epic-powder.com\/fr\/ultrafine-powder-dry-grinding\/\">Broyage ultrafin<\/a> \u2014 La premi\u00e8re \u00e9tape pour activer le potentiel environnemental<\/h2>\n\n\n\n<figure class=\"wp-block-image size-full\"><img fetchpriority=\"high\" decoding=\"async\" width=\"800\" height=\"600\" src=\"https:\/\/calcium-carbonate.epic-powder.com\/wp-content\/uploads\/2026\/01\/Ground-Calcium-Carbonate-Ball-Mill-Classifier-System.webp\" alt=\"Syst\u00e8me de broyage \u00e0 billes et de classification du carbonate de calcium broy\u00e9\" class=\"wp-image-3779\" srcset=\"https:\/\/calcium-carbonate.epic-powder.com\/wp-content\/uploads\/2026\/01\/Ground-Calcium-Carbonate-Ball-Mill-Classifier-System.webp 800w, https:\/\/calcium-carbonate.epic-powder.com\/wp-content\/uploads\/2026\/01\/Ground-Calcium-Carbonate-Ball-Mill-Classifier-System-300x225.webp 300w, https:\/\/calcium-carbonate.epic-powder.com\/wp-content\/uploads\/2026\/01\/Ground-Calcium-Carbonate-Ball-Mill-Classifier-System-768x576.webp 768w, https:\/\/calcium-carbonate.epic-powder.com\/wp-content\/uploads\/2026\/01\/Ground-Calcium-Carbonate-Ball-Mill-Classifier-System-16x12.webp 16w\" sizes=\"(max-width: 800px) 100vw, 800px\" \/><figcaption class=\"wp-element-caption\">Syst\u00e8me de broyage \u00e0 billes et de classification du carbonate de calcium broy\u00e9<\/figcaption><\/figure>\n\n\n\n<p>Le broyage ultrafin ne se limite pas \u00e0 un simple changement de taille ; il repr\u00e9sente un bond qualitatif dans les propri\u00e9t\u00e9s physiques du mat\u00e9riau.<\/p>\n\n\n\n<h3 class=\"wp-block-heading\">1. Augmentation exponentielle de la surface sp\u00e9cifique<\/h3>\n\n\n\n<p>Les r\u00e9actions d&#039;adsorption et de neutralisation lors du traitement des eaux us\u00e9es d\u00e9pendent fortement de la surface de contact. Alors que la poudre de carbonate de calcium ordinaire de granulom\u00e9trie 200 mesh pr\u00e9sente un nombre limit\u00e9 de sites actifs, son traitement en une poudre ultrafine (D50 \u2264 2 \u03bcm) par broyeurs \u00e0 lit fluidis\u00e9 ou par lignes de classification \u00e0 billes entra\u00eene une augmentation exponentielle de la surface sp\u00e9cifique. Ainsi, une masse unitaire de carbonate de calcium peut fournir un nombre consid\u00e9rablement plus important de sites actifs pour la capture des ions de m\u00e9taux lourds (par exemple, Pb\u00b2\u207a, Cd\u00b2\u207a) ou la neutralisation des substances acides.<\/p>\n\n\n\n<h3 class=\"wp-block-heading\">2. \u00c9nergie libre de surface et r\u00e9activit\u00e9<\/h3>\n\n\n\n<p>Les effets m\u00e9canochimiques sont essentiels lors du broyage ultrafin. Sous l&#039;effet des impacts et du cisaillement \u00e0 grande vitesse, le r\u00e9seau cristallin du carbonate de calcium se d\u00e9forme, ce qui accro\u00eet son \u00e9nergie de surface. De ce fait, la poudre ultrafine pr\u00e9sente une r\u00e9activit\u00e9 chimique plus \u00e9lev\u00e9e une fois dispers\u00e9e dans l&#039;eau, ce qui acc\u00e9l\u00e8re la pr\u00e9cipitation chimique.<\/p>\n\n\n\n<h2 class=\"wp-block-heading\">Modification du carbonate de calcium \u2014 Favoriser la \u00ab\u00a0reconnaissance\u00a0\u00bb et la \u00ab\u00a0capture\u00a0\u00bb<\/h2>\n\n\n\n<p>Le traitement ultrafin pur ne permet pas de r\u00e9soudre les probl\u00e8mes de dispersibilit\u00e9 et de s\u00e9lectivit\u00e9 dans les environnements complexes des eaux us\u00e9es. La fonctionnalisation doit \u00eatre obtenue par modification au carbonate de calcium.<\/p>\n\n\n\n<h3 class=\"wp-block-heading\">1. <a href=\"https:\/\/calcium-carbonate.epic-powder.com\/fr\/surface-modification\/\">Modification chimique de surface<\/a>: Construction de \u00ab pinces chimiques \u00bb<\/h3>\n\n\n\n<p>En recouvrant du carbonate de calcium ultrafin de modificateurs organiques (tels que des agents de couplage silane, de l&#039;acide st\u00e9arique ou des sels d&#039;ammonium quaternaire), les propri\u00e9t\u00e9s de charge de surface peuvent \u00eatre modifi\u00e9es de mani\u00e8re strat\u00e9gique\u00a0:<\/p>\n\n\n\n<ul class=\"wp-block-list\">\n<li><strong>Modification anionique\u00a0:<\/strong> Conf\u00e8re une charge n\u00e9gative \u00e0 la surface, renfor\u00e7ant ainsi l&#039;adsorption \u00e9lectrostatique des ions de m\u00e9taux lourds cationiques.<\/li>\n\n\n\n<li><strong>Greffage de groupes fonctionnels ch\u00e9latants\u00a0:<\/strong> Le greffage de mol\u00e9cules \u00e0 fonctions ch\u00e9latantes sur la poudre ultrafine lui permet de \u00ab fixer \u00bb et de capturer avec pr\u00e9cision des polluants sp\u00e9cifiques.<\/li>\n<\/ul>\n\n\n\n<h3 class=\"wp-block-heading\">2. Modification du rev\u00eatement inorganique<\/h3>\n\n\n\n<p>L&#039;utilisation de silice (SiO2) ou d&#039;alumine activ\u00e9e comme rev\u00eatement de surface am\u00e9liore la r\u00e9sistance aux acides du carbonate de calcium. Ceci pr\u00e9vient la dissolution pr\u00e9matur\u00e9e en milieu fortement acide, prolongeant ainsi le temps d&#039;adsorption et am\u00e9liorant la profondeur du traitement.<\/p>\n\n\n\n<h3 class=\"wp-block-heading\">3. Ajustement de l&#039;\u00e9quilibre hydrophile\/lipophile<\/h3>\n\n\n\n<p>Pour les eaux us\u00e9es huileuses, la modification par le carbonate de calcium peut rendre la poudre hydrophobe et ol\u00e9ophile. Elle peut ainsi agir comme un d\u00e9s\u00e9mulsifiant efficace, adsorbant et \u00e9liminant efficacement les composants huileux.<\/p>\n\n\n\n<figure class=\"wp-block-image size-full\"><img decoding=\"async\" width=\"800\" height=\"580\" src=\"https:\/\/calcium-carbonate.epic-powder.com\/wp-content\/uploads\/2026\/03\/Calcium-Carbonate-Coating-Machine.webp\" alt=\"Machine de rev\u00eatement au carbonate de calcium\" class=\"wp-image-3835\" srcset=\"https:\/\/calcium-carbonate.epic-powder.com\/wp-content\/uploads\/2026\/03\/Calcium-Carbonate-Coating-Machine.webp 800w, https:\/\/calcium-carbonate.epic-powder.com\/wp-content\/uploads\/2026\/03\/Calcium-Carbonate-Coating-Machine-300x218.webp 300w, https:\/\/calcium-carbonate.epic-powder.com\/wp-content\/uploads\/2026\/03\/Calcium-Carbonate-Coating-Machine-768x557.webp 768w, https:\/\/calcium-carbonate.epic-powder.com\/wp-content\/uploads\/2026\/03\/Calcium-Carbonate-Coating-Machine-18x12.webp 18w\" sizes=\"(max-width: 800px) 100vw, 800px\" \/><figcaption class=\"wp-element-caption\">Machine de rev\u00eatement au carbonate de calcium<\/figcaption><\/figure>\n\n\n\n<h2 class=\"wp-block-heading\">M\u00e9canismes fondamentaux pour am\u00e9liorer l&#039;efficacit\u00e9 du traitement<\/h2>\n\n\n\n<h3 class=\"wp-block-heading\">1. Traitement synergique des m\u00e9taux lourds<\/h3>\n\n\n\n<p>Le carbonate de calcium ultrafin modifi\u00e9 suit un triple m\u00e9canisme d\u2019\u00ab adsorption-\u00e9change-pr\u00e9cipitation \u00bb :<\/p>\n\n\n\n<ul class=\"wp-block-list\">\n<li><strong>Adsorption:<\/strong> Adsorption physique g\u00e9n\u00e9r\u00e9e par la surface sp\u00e9cifique ultra-\u00e9lev\u00e9e.<\/li>\n\n\n\n<li><strong>\u00c9change d&#039;ions :<\/strong> Les groupes actifs fournis par la couche de modification \u00e9changent avec les ions m\u00e9talliques.<\/li>\n\n\n\n<li><strong>Neutralisation in situ :<\/strong> L&#039;alcalinit\u00e9 produite par l&#039;hydrolyse du carbonate de calcium favorise la formation d&#039;hydroxydes m\u00e9talliques, qui enrobent les particules pour former de gros flocs facilement d\u00e9cantables.<\/li>\n<\/ul>\n\n\n\n<h3 class=\"wp-block-heading\">2. Neutralisation pr\u00e9cise des eaux us\u00e9es acides<\/h3>\n\n\n\n<p>Compar\u00e9 \u00e0 l&#039;hydroxyde de sodium ou \u00e0 la chaux vive traditionnels, le carbonate de calcium ultrafin modifi\u00e9 offre un proc\u00e9d\u00e9 de neutralisation plus doux. Il \u00e9vite la pollution secondaire due \u00e0 une alcalinit\u00e9 excessive localis\u00e9e et produit des sous-produits (comme le sulfate de calcium) dont la granulom\u00e9trie est uniforme et facile \u00e0 s\u00e9parer.<\/p>\n\n\n\n<h3 class=\"wp-block-heading\">3. Floculation et s\u00e9dimentation am\u00e9lior\u00e9es<\/h3>\n\n\n\n<p>Les particules ultrafines agissent comme des \u00ab micro-noyaux \u00bb. L&#039;ajout de floculants \u00e0 haut poids mol\u00e9culaire (comme le PAM) favorise l&#039;agr\u00e9gation rapide des polluants gr\u00e2ce \u00e0 ces particules modifi\u00e9es. La meilleure dispersibilit\u00e9 de la poudre \u00e9vite sa formation de grumeaux lors du dosage, optimisant ainsi l&#039;utilisation du produit chimique.<\/p>\n\n\n\n<h2 class=\"wp-block-heading\">\u00c9tude de cas et analyse \u00e9conomique<\/h2>\n\n\n\n<h3 class=\"wp-block-heading\">1.
